Job Description
- The Accountant is to prepare balance sheet, profit and loss statement and other financial reports, analyse treands, costs, revenues, financial commitments and obligations incured to predict future revenues and expenses.Functions/Key Results ExpectedPrepare asset, liabilities and capital accounts entries by compiling and analysing account information.
- Document financial transaction by entering account information
- Recommend financial actions by analyzing accounting options
- Summarise current financial status by collecting information
- Preparing about resource utilization, tax strategies and assumptions underlying budget forecasts, balance sheet, profit and loss statement and other reports
- Substantiate financial transactions by auditing documents
- Maintaining accounting controls by preparing and recommending policies and procedures.
- Guide accounting clerical staff by coordinating activities and answering questions.
Education and Work Experience
- University Degree in Accounting Finance or related disciplines with minimum of 5 years of working experience
- Thorough knowledge of basic accounting procedures and principles including the generally Acceptable Accounting Principles (GAAP)
- Adequate understanding of accounting and reporting standards, getting experience in researching as it relates to accounting issues.
- Proficient use of accounting Software e.g. Sage, FreshBooks and QuickBooks
- Experience with creating financial statements
- Experience with general ledger functions and the month-end/Year end close process
- Aptitude for numbers and quantitative skills
- Accuracy, strong attention to details and analytical skills
- Advance MS Excel skills including VLOOKUP and pivot tables
- Professional accounting related qualification such as ICAN, ACCA or equivalent are highly desirable
